I recently have begun to experience receiving the following error when
trying to open my Control Panel on my Laptop (running Windows XP SP2)
An error occurred while Windows was working with the Control Panel
file C:\windows\system32\netsetup.cpl
I tried to carry out the following workaround
Uninstall Visual IP InSight
1. Click Start, click Run, type appwiz.cpl, and then click OK.
2. Click Visual IP InSight in the Add or Remove Programs list, and
then click Remove.
3. In the Confirm File Deletion dialog box, click Yes.
However when I search for 'Visual IP InSight' in the Add or Remove
Programs, it is not shown.
I am at a complete loss.
The error is very frustrating, as it will constantly pop-up until all
icons are showing. This happens more than 40 times, possible more...
and slows everything right down to a grind.
